Sizhe’s arrival caused quite a stir at the military hospital. Some speculated that he was pursuing Doctor Liang Jing, but others dismissed the idea as impossible, insisting he was merely visiting out of gratitude.
With Regiment Commander Lin’s qualifications, he could have his pick of any girl. Why would he insist on choosing Doctor Liang, who was older, had an unlikable personality, and was always busy with work?
However, their discussions came to an abrupt halt when the two emerged from the office. As Doctor Liang Jing watched Regiment Commander Lin leave, a flower was surprisingly pinned to the breast pocket of her white coat, and she wore a distinctly shy and bashful expression.
The young nurses, who had initially been thrilled by Sizhe’s arrival, were left heartbroken. They wondered if there was something wrong with Regiment Commander Lin’s eyes—how could he possibly fall for Doctor Liang?
Sizhe stayed for two days. He escorted Doctor Liang to and from work every morning and evening, and they went out for lunch together at noon. By the time he left, they had confirmed their feelings for each other and entered the sweet phase of a romantic relationship.
Over the course of a year, Sizhe made their relationship heat up rapidly. Then, Liang Jing began to worry again. Her family was urging her to get married, but she didn’t want to leave her current job. Meanwhile, Sizhe was about to get a promotion, making it even more unrealistic for him to transfer over to be with her.
When they met again, Sizhe clearly noticed that Liang Jing was in an unusual mood. He had held off on mentioning marriage because he feared she would think things were moving too fast, but now he asked tentatively.
“Xiaojing, we’ve been together for quite a while now, and I’ve already met your parents. When do you think it would be convenient for me to tell my parents, so our families can meet and discuss a wedding date?”
Liang Jing wasn’t overjoyed by Sizhe’s words. She had never worried that he wouldn’t marry her; she just hadn’t decided whether she was ready to change her current life for the sake of marriage.
Thinking of everything Sizhe had done for her, she gathered her courage and confessed her true thoughts. “If we get married, is it okay if I don’t transfer to Rongcheng?”
“Of course!”
To Liang Jing’s surprise, Sizhe gave his answer without a moment of hesitation.
“If there’s a vacancy in the military region here, I can transfer over. If there isn’t a position available, we’ll have to wait a bit, and I’ll have to wrong you by having us live apart for a while after we’re married.”
Compared to Sizhe, Liang Jing felt extremely selfish. “You have such great career prospects in Rongcheng, and you’re about to be promoted to brigade commander. Wouldn’t it be a pity to transfer away at this time?”
Sizhe finally understood what was on Liang Jing’s mind. He held his sweetheart’s hand and comforted her.
“I don’t have any pressure in life, and I’m not obsessed with official titles. My father is a soldier, and it was under his influence that I joined the military. For me, as long as I can contribute my share to the army, that’s enough. The position is secondary.
Don’t overthink it. Maybe if my father works hard, he can even be promoted to army commander in a few years. When that time comes, no matter where I transfer, no one will dare to block my promotion.”
After clearing the air, discussing marriage was officially put on the agenda. Liang Jing first communicated with her family. Upon learning how much Sizhe valued their daughter, her parents immediately stated that the Lin family only needed to prepare the marital home.
Things like the bride price and furniture would all be covered by her own family. This requirement was nothing to Sizhe at all. The allowance he had saved up was more than enough to buy a house and furniture with over half left over, so he wouldn’t even need to ask his family for money.
Over in the capital, Qiqi teasingly provoked her father. “Dad, what are we going to do? The son you worked so hard to raise is going to become a live-in son-in-law for the Liang family. May I ask how you’re feeling right now?”
“I don’t feel much of anything. But if you could manage to marry yourself off this year, I would definitely be much happier.”
Lin Han was leisurely reading the newspaper on the sofa, his face devoid of any expression. Qiqi, who had wanted to annoy him, ended up looking displeased instead.
“I absolutely won’t get married! Even my mom doesn’t find me an eyesore, yet you’re always rushing me to get married. You’re ruining my happiness!”
Nan Sheng found Qiqi’s furious look amusing and joined the fray.
“I’m your stepmother, how would I dare dictate your marriage? Even if you lived at home for the rest of your life, I wouldn’t dare make a peep, right?”
When Lin Han scolded Qiqi, she merely got angry, but when Nan Sheng said it, the child’s defenses immediately crumbled. She let out two loud wails and ran over to cling to Nan Sheng’s leg.
“Mom, how could you be like this? I’m your sweet little jacket, how can you say such infuriating things just like Dad!”
The elderly Nan couple were left speechless by this family. The biological father didn’t act like one, showing no concern at all for his child’s marriage. The stepmother wasn’t afraid of having no one to care for her in her old age, frequently reminding the child that she wasn’t her biological daughter. Neither of them acted like proper parents.
The older people get, the more they hope to have their children gathered around them. Zhong Yanyan felt deeply emotional about this.
“I thought the eldest boy would come back to the capital to live after getting married. We even set up this house for him, but he ran off to such a faraway place. Sigh, when he has kids in the future, they’ll probably be just like Xiao Feng—not close to the family.”
Although they had never criticized their son, and they understood that their grandson had a better relationship with his maternal grandparents because they spent more time together, they still felt a bit sour seeing the child immediately run off to the Northern City every time he had a break, even though he attended high school and university here in the capital.
Seeing that her grandparents were feeling down, Qiqi hurriedly comforted them. She winked at the elderly couple and said, “Isn’t that great? In the future, Mom and Dad’s money will all be left to my daughter. I’ll become a wealthy landowner!”
Her words made everyone want to laugh. Qiqi didn’t even want to get married, yet she was already chattering about having a daughter in the future. Nan Jingyu was particularly supportive of her on this point.
“Grandpa doesn’t know if your parents will give you money, but in the future, Grandpa’s money will definitely be spent on my granddaughter and great-granddaughter. I’ll buy you all clothes and delicious food.”
Ever since they moved to the capital, Qiqi had always been by their side keeping them company. She was filial and loved to act spoiled, and both Nan Jingyu and Zhong Yanyan doted on her incredibly.
Even after she started working, Qiqi would sometimes go to their shop to tease her grandparents and ask for pocket money, giving them a special sense of accomplishment in raising a child.
Since the marriage was on the agenda, the parents of both sides definitely had to meet. As the groom’s parents, going to the bride’s parents’ place was the most basic sign of respect. Lin Han and Nan Sheng both took time off from work at the same time.
Liang Jing’s family was also quite well-off. Both her parents had formal, respectable jobs. She was the youngest in the family and had two older brothers who had been married for a long time and had relatively grown-up children.
Lin Han and his wife flew over. Sizhe picked them up at the airport, and then the family rode in a sedan to meet their future in-laws.
Before Liang Jing started dating Sizhe, she had often been mocked by her two sisters-in-law for not being married. Fortunately, she had a job, and her parents weren’t the type to force her into marriage just for the sake of saving face.
When she confessed to her family that Sizhe came from a wealthy background, her two sisters-in-law hadn’t believed it, thinking Sizhe was exaggerating. It was only today, when the two families officially met, that they realized their sister-in-law had actually been speaking conservatively.
Three cars were currently parked at the entrance. The front and rear cars were filled with accompanying security personnel. Sizhe got out first and opened the door for Nan Sheng. At this moment, Lin Han also stepped out of the car, and the Liang couple hurried over to greet them.
“Division Commander Lin, Mrs. Lin, please come inside. You must have had a tiring journey!”
They were incredibly nervous inside, but they had to pretend to be perfectly relaxed on the surface. Liang Jing’s two older brothers and their wives followed quietly behind; after exchanging greetings, they didn’t dare to utter a single extra word…
